Jeku is a multidisciplinary artist hailing from Finland, whose vibrant work seamlessly blends contemporary techniques with echoes of Nordic tradition. Drawing inspiration from the untamed Finnish landscape and the quiet poetry of everyday life, Jeku explores themes of memory, nature, and transformation in both visual art and experimental sound. Since emerging onto the Finnish art scene in the early 2010s, Jeku has participated in numerous group exhibitions and solo installations across Scandinavia and Europe, garnering acclaim for their evocative use of color, layered textures, and immersive storytelling.
Jeku's creative process is deeply rooted in curiosity and collaboration, often incorporating elements of local folklore, found materials, and electronic media. Whether through painting, digital assemblages, or soundscapes, Jeku’s work invites audiences to pause, reflect, and connect with the subtle interconnections that shape our shared environment.
